TemplateControl.Eval TemplateControl.Eval TemplateControl.Eval TemplateControl.Eval Method

Определение

Предоставляет поддержку для синтаксического анализа и оценки выражений привязки данных с объектом во время выполнения.Provides support for parsing and evaluating a data-binding expression against an object at run time.

Перегрузки

Eval(String) Eval(String) Eval(String) Eval(String)

Оценивает выражение привязки данных.Evaluates a data-binding expression.

Eval(String, String) Eval(String, String) Eval(String, String) Eval(String, String)

Оценивает выражение привязки данных, используя указанный формат строки для отображения результата.Evaluates a data-binding expression using the specified format string to display the result.

Eval(String) Eval(String) Eval(String) Eval(String)

Оценивает выражение привязки данных.Evaluates a data-binding expression.

protected public:
 System::Object ^ Eval(System::String ^ expression);
protected internal object Eval (string expression);
member this.Eval : string -> obj
Protected Friend Function Eval (expression As String) As Object

Параметры

expression
String String String String

Путь перехода от контейнера к общедоступному свойству, которое должно быть помещено в свойство привязанного элемента управления.The navigation path from the container to the public property value to place in the bound control property.

Возвраты

Объект, являющийся результатом обработки выражений привязки данных.An object that results from the evaluation of the data-binding expression.

Исключения

Метод привязки данных используется только для элементов управления в Page.The data-binding method can be used only for controls contained on a Page.

Свойство expression имеет значение null.expression is null.

-или--or- Параметр expression является пустой строкой ("").expression is an empty string ("").

Комментарии

Значение expression должно оцениваться как открытое свойство.The value of expression must evaluate to a public property.

Метод вызывает метод, используя GetDataItem метод для разрешения ссылки на объект, для которой вычисляется выражение. DataBinder.Eval EvalThe Eval method calls the DataBinder.Eval method using the GetDataItem method to resolve the object reference that the expression is evaluated against.

Дополнительно

Eval(String, String) Eval(String, String) Eval(String, String) Eval(String, String)

Оценивает выражение привязки данных, используя указанный формат строки для отображения результата.Evaluates a data-binding expression using the specified format string to display the result.

protected public:
 System::String ^ Eval(System::String ^ expression, System::String ^ format);
protected internal string Eval (string expression, string format);
member this.Eval : string * string -> string
Protected Friend Function Eval (expression As String, format As String) As String

Параметры

expression
String String String String

Путь перехода от контейнера к общедоступному свойству, которое должно быть помещено в свойство привязанного элемента управления.The navigation path from the container to the public property value to place in the bound control property.

format
String String String String

Строка формата .NET Framework для применения к результату.A .NET Framework format string to apply to the result.

Возвраты

Строка, являющаяся результатом обработки выражений привязки данных и преобразования в строковый тип.A string that results from the evaluation of the data-binding expression and conversion to a string type.

Исключения

Метод привязки данных используется только для элементов управления в Page.The data-binding method can only be used for controls contained on a Page.

expressionnull.expression is null.

-или--or- Параметр expression является пустой строкой ("").expression is an empty string ("").

Комментарии

Значение expression должно оцениваться как открытое свойство.The value of expression must evaluate to a public property.

Метод вызывает метод, используя GetDataItem метод для разрешения ссылки на объект, для которой вычисляется выражение. Eval EvalThe Eval method calls the Eval method using the GetDataItem method to resolve the object reference that the expression is evaluated against.

Дополнительно

Применяется к